Submergibility

The HiTemp140X2 series is rated IP68 and is fully submersible. They can be placed in  
environments up to 230 ft (70 m) of water.

Bend Radius

- The bendable probe can be bent to a 1/4 inch bend radius. The probe should not be bent 

within 1 inch of either weld joint. 

- The flexible probe should not be bent within 1 inch where the probe meets the logger or 

less than 1 inch from the probe tip.

Trigger Settings

The device can be programmed to only record based off user configured trigger settings.
1. In the 

Connected devices

 panel, select the intended device to change the settings.

2. On the 

Device

 tab, in the 

Information

 group, click 

Properties

. Users can also right-click 

on the device and select 

Properties

 in the context menu.

3. Click 

Trigger

 and configure the 

Trigger

 settings. Trigger formats are available in Window 

and Two Point (bi-level) mode. Window mode allows for one range of temperature  
monitoring and two point mode allows for two ranges.

Note: This product is rated for use up to 140 °C. Please heed the battery warning. The product will explode if 

exposed to temperatures above 140 °C.

Temperature Channels

All HiTemp140X2 data loggers feature 2 temperature channels. 
The channel number for each probe is identified on the top 
of the logger as shown below. The MadgeTech Software will 
list the temperature channels in sequence, listing channel 1 
first and channel 2 second, under the data logger device ID as 
shown to the right.
